About the Item
A stunning set of luxurious Bohemian cranberry cut to clear gold gilded stemmed cordial glasses by renowned fine quality luxury glassmaker Moser.
Exudeing refined elegance, sophistication, and artistry, matching set of eight, each liqueur glass features a richly paneled cabochon-like cranberry red and pink hue, meticulously hand-decorated with brilliant gold gilding and the most intricate gilt enamel decoration, showcasing Moser’s signature hand craftsmanship, the lavish gilt decoration continues on the ornate faceted stem, leading to a sturdy circular foot base. Early to mid-20th century.
By "The King of Glass", Moser glassworks factory was named after its founder Ludwig Moser (1833-1916) and established in Karlsbad (present day Karlovy Vary) in North East Bohemia in 1857 (present day Czech Republic), garnering a reputation as one of the finest art glass and crystal companies in the world. French Napoleon III Period Ebonized Crystal Cave a Liqueur Service Set
Located in Forney, TX
A charming period Napoleon III Second Empire (1852-1870) brass accented ebonized wood and crystal French cave à liqueur.
France, mid-19th century, an object of practical use as well as beauty, add a touch of sophisticated elegance and refinement to your next dinner party with this scarce antique cave à liqueur (petite liquour caddy), featuring an ebonized wooden box-form case inlaid with brass string banding, the locking case opens by turning the original key to release the latch lock mechanism then gently lifting the hinged top and front panel, revealing a richly figured mahogany fitted interior, housing a lovely assembled etched crystal liqueur service, including a pair of hand blown crystal decanters decorated in elegant flowing fiolate vine etchings with matching stoppers, accompanied by eight stemmed cordial drinking glasses with geometric etching patern; the folding panels can stay in the up/open position when in use or for display, or press the hinge mechanism to close the panels, then you can lock it and remove the key to secure the contents, the case is finished on all sides so it can be placed anywhere in the room, all raised on short turned feet. circa 1860
